Westpac’s ties to Puerto Rico bank Euro Pacific spark calls for financial crime reform – The Age
Correspondent bank relationships enable Australians to send money overseas. But are major banks, like Westpac, doing everything they can to stop criminal activi…

Westpac recently agreed to pay the largest fine in Australian corporate history, totalling $1.3 billion, to settle claims by the financial intelligence agency AUSTRAC that it facilitated payments linked to live child sex shows in the Philippines through its correspondent banking relationships
